Culturally, these communities often frame their content as an appreciation of natural beauty or a celebration of summer lifestyle. However, the legal and ethical reality is more complex. In many jurisdictions, there is no "expectation of privacy" in a public place like a beach, meaning it is technically legal to film. Yet, the moral consensus is shifting. Platforms and local governments are increasingly viewing non-consensual filming as a form of digital harassment. What one person calls a "candid tribute" can feel like a predatory intrusion to another.
